the time is the independent variable
the number of pages printed is the dependent variable (it depends on the time elapsed)
f(t) = 8t

Say you have a job. You are working for $10 per hour. If you work more hours, you make more money. So the independent variable, which can be controlled by you, is the hours, or in your equation, the minutes. The dependent variable, which is controlled by the independent variable, so the dependent variable is the money, or in your equation, the pages printed.
You can control the independent variable, which then controls and changes the dependent variable. If it makes sense.
To answer your question, the dependent variable is the pages printed, and the independent variable is the minutes.
